Minister of Health and Social Affairs meets 5th and 6th year medical students

Copyright - DR

Mr Didier Gamerdinger, Minister of Health and Social Affairs, was keen to meet students in their fifth and sixth years of medical studies to talk to them about the medical specialties which are or will be expanding in the Principality over the coming years, in both private practices and hospitals in the country. 

The Minister spoke to eight medical students in the Principality and invited them to join in discussions with representatives from Princess Grace Hospital, the Department of Health Affairs and the Committee for Graduate Employment to learn more about the career paths of the future. 

Didier Gamerdinger hoped “that this information would be useful to the students, particularly at the point where they need to make choices following the National Ranking Examinations, the results of which, expected on Wednesday 27 June 2018, are being anxiously awaited by the four sixth-year students.”
